Transaction 66fcd6788a2dfaba209e9ce5f3f954f9b311e6799633fbede13d06709f8d5bbd
1 Input
1 Output
-
66fcd6788a2dfaba209e9ce5f3f954f9b311e6799633fbede13d06709f8d5bbd:0
- value
- 16269
- script pubkey
- OP_0 OP_PUSHBYTES_20 520633fe6700bae344a2f77bdcc41cd1e922b7a0
- address
- bc1q2grr8ln8qzawx39z7aaae3qu685j9daqc72hw7